Norfolk Public Schools is Hiring a Cafeteria Monitor Near Norfolk, VA
General ResponsibilitiesThis is a part-time, temporary position with no benefits.This position is responsible for monitoring student behavior during meal service. Assists with the cleanliness of the cafeteria; to include recycling and assisting with the flow of meal services during breakfast and lunch. Work is performed under the general supervision of the principal with consultation from the School Nutrition Senior Director and Manager. Education And ExperienceA high school diploma and one year of customer service experience is recommended; to include some experience in food service or an equivalent combination of education and experience. Requires a current Food Handler’s Card by the Norfolk Health Department. Essential Job FunctionsThe minimum performance expectations include, but are not limited to, the following functions/tasks:
Manages students during meal service (behavior problems will be referred to the teacher or principal according to guidelines established by the individual school site).
Communicates with students and school staff in a positive and professional manner utilizing appropriate customer service and interpersonal skills.
Circulates throughout the cafeteria or in areas where meals are served and/or eaten, assisting students as needed.
Sanitizes tables before lunch, clean up spills on tables when necessary during lunch, and notify custodian for floor spills.
Sets up items needed to start meal service.
Dismisses classes in an orderly manner at the scheduled time.
Encourages good table manners.
Participates in training sessions, meetings, and scheduled cleaning days as requested.
